Retiring Service members who have spouse and/or child dependents are automatically enrolled at the maximum benefit at retirement unless they actively choose another option. The annuity which is based on a percentage of retired pay is called SBP and is paid to an eligible beneficiary. The base amount may range from a minimum of $300 up to a maximum of full retired pay.
